<p>In this episode of Conversations In Health, we look at weird health stories that were strange and led to odd health outcomes (6:35). Next, we interview Adrian Toca, the organizer of Hope &amp; Help's Transgender Day of Remembrance Luncheon and learn what inspired him to create the event, as well as the impact it has on the Trans Community in Central Florida and beyond (17:42). Finally, our viral segment looks at the Ok Boomer trend and the "gonna tell my kids" memes.
